The parabadminton world championship final was held in Switzerland, and Rina Satomi, world ranking 5th in the women's singles wheelchair class, won the first victory in her first appearance.

Next year's Tokyo Paralympic Games, the new official competition of the Parabadminton World Championship will be held once every two years and was held at the same time as the Badminton World Championship in Basel, Switzerland.

On the 25th, various finals were held, and in the women's singles, Satomi, who was fifth in the world in the wheelchair class, won a straight win with a game count of 2-0 against Thailand, who was fourth in the world.

Ayako Suzuki, ranked first in the world in a class with disabilities in women's singles, competed against China's third-ranked Chinese player, Qiu Qinqiao, and won the runner-up by competing in a game count of 1-2.
